It may have other issue as well as software.

When phone is hang on logo, best bet is to try Format from Recovery first, if not possiblel then Format FS from Software.

What is the phone condition after failed flashing? If it is still stuck, try my first suggestion.

It may be issue with hardware too.

As per ErrorLog, phone's memory seems damaged. There were multiple write errors.

Try reheating eMMC and test.
